Kiffles (also spelled kifli) are traditional Hungarian cookies made from cream cheese dough and filled with various flavors of pastry filling. They’re delicate, rich and a beautiful addition to any holiday cookie platter. Being of Hungarian descent, kiffles (kiflis) have always been on hand at our family gatherings during the holidays.
I recommend storing these Hungarian cookies in a tightly sealed container in the refrigerator. You want to place the Kiffles cookies between layers of wax paper or parchment paper. I don’t recommend dusting them with powder sugar before storing them.
